How they compare
Cayman Islands currently reports 5.2% against 5.1% in Spain,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Cayman Islands ahead.
Cayman Islands ranks 195th and Spain ranks 198th of 218 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Cayman Islands averaged higher in 5 and Spain in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Cayman Islands | Spain |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 11.3% | 8.9% | 2.4% | Cayman Islands |
| 1970s | 11.5% | 9.3% | 2.2% | Cayman Islands |
| 1980s | 8.9% | 9.0% | 0.1% | Spain |
| 1990s | 6.2% | 7.0% | 0.8% | Spain |
| 2000s | 5.9% | 5.1% | 0.8% | Cayman Islands |
| 2010s | 5.4% | 5.2% | 0.2% | Cayman Islands |
| 2020s | 5.5% | 5.4% | 0.1% | Cayman Islands |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
